Commercial Slab Construction in Charleston, SC

Commercial slab construction services involve the preparation and pouring of concrete foundations for a variety of business and industrial projects. This includes creating sturdy bases for warehouses, retail stores, office buildings, and other commercial facilities. Property owners typically seek these services to ensure a strong, level foundation that supports the structural integrity of their buildings, as well as to meet local building codes and safety standards. Before requesting a slab construction, it’s useful to understand the scope of the project, including site preparation requirements, load-bearing needs, and any specific design considerations.

Property owners should also consider factors such as soil conditions, drainage, and the intended use of the space when planning for commercial slab construction. Proper planning ensures the foundation will withstand the demands of the property and its future operations. It’s important to discuss these aspects with the contractor to determine the best approach for the specific project, whether it involves a new build or an expansion of existing structures. Clear communication about project details helps facilitate a smooth construction process and a durable, long-lasting foundation.

Project Types

Common Commercial Slab Construction Jobs

Commercial slab construction involves creating durable concrete foundations for retail, office, and industrial buildings.

Warehouse flooring services focus on installing strong, flat slabs to support heavy equipment and inventory.

Parking lot slabs provide a solid base for parking areas, ensuring long-lasting pavement support.

Sidewalk and walkway slabs enhance safety and accessibility around commercial properties.

Loading dock slabs are designed to withstand frequent vehicle traffic and heavy loads.

Foundation repairs and replacements help maintain the stability of existing commercial structures.

FAQ

Commercial Slab Construction Questions

What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or work areas on commercial properties.

What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the standard material for commercial slabs due to its durability and strength, often reinforced with steel for added stability.

How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, but common thicknesses range from 4 to 8 inches for most commercial applications.

What should property owners consider before construction? Proper site preparation, soil stability, and load requirements are important factors to ensure a long-lasting and functional slab.
